Etymology of the day: to be βblowing a hoolieβ (or βhooleyβ) was probably inspired by the Orkney word βhoolanβ, a howling gale, with a touch of the βhooleyβ that is a very noisy party thrown in.

Word of the Day is a true favourite, as some of you will know.
Apricity (17th century) is the warmth of the sun on a winterβs day.
